摘 要:为保证无人机航摄仪的精度和稳定性,对摆扫机构系统进行仿真分析和试验研究。应用ANSYS软件对其主要组件进行模态分析;应用Fluent软件对其仿真分析得到温度分布,用高温、低温存储试验和高温、低温工作试验验证其在不同温度环境下控制系统精度和稳定性;应用飞行模拟转台模拟无人机飞行姿态变化对其进行摇摆试验验证其角速度精度和稳定性;用跑车试验验证相机成像精度和稳定性。结果表明:摆扫机构系统主要组件不会发生共振;在温度变化和飞行姿态变化时仍能保证精度和稳定性;相机成像清晰、稳定。无人机航摄仪能保证航空拍摄时的精度及稳定性。In order to ensure the accuracy and stability ofUAV aerial camera,the simulation analysis and experimental study on the swing mechanism system are carried out.The modal analysis of its main components is carried out by using ANSYS software.Fluent software is used to simulate and analyze the temperature distribution.The accuracy and stability of the control system under different temperature environments are verified by high-temperature,low-temperature storage test and high-temperature and low-temperature operation test.The flight simulator was used to simulate the attitude change of UAV and the rocking test was carried out to verify the accuracy and stability of the angular velocity.The accuracy and stability of camera imaging are verified by sports car test.The results show that the main components of the swing mechanism system will not resonate,the accuracy and stability can be guaranteed when the temperature and flight attitude change,and the camera imaging is clear and stable.UAV aerial camera can ensure the accuracy and stability of aerial photography.
